I’m afraid so! Special Missions will only work if you have a copy of MGS1. <_< It’s a pretty stupid idea if you ask me but I guess it got more copies of MGS1 sold. Hmm… I don’t remember being able to get stealth on Special Missions (unless you’re playing as the Cyborg Ninja). Snake can’t get stealth in the game because that just takes away the whole purpose of the VR Missions (that is learning to sneak better, avoiding detection). As for the Cyborg Ninja just finish everything else on the disk (it can get pretty boring and annoying) and by doing so you’ll be rewarded the Ninja Missions. I have to admit playing as the Ninja is the best bit of Special Missions however there are only three small missions. Also if you’re planing on playing Special Missions on a Playstation 2 don’t expect it to work. Only a few PS2’s can play Special Missions. <_< Enjoy! |
